如何增加&使用angular.js从本地存储中减少json值

时间:2015-05-28 11:15:30

标签: angularjs angularjs-ng-repeat local-storage ng-storage

如何使用angular.js

增加和减少本地存储的json值

我使用angularjs中的ngstorage模块。

我的 Plunker

1 个答案:

答案 0 :(得分:3)

您需要在调用item&时传递increament个对象decreament功能

<强>标记

<li data-ng-repeat="item in data">
    <span>
        id:{{ item.id }} 
      <button ng-click="increment(item);">+</button>
      age:{{ item.age }}
      <button ng-click="decrement(item);">-</button>                        
      <button data-ng-click="delItem(item)">X</button>
    </span>
</li>

<强>代码

$scope.increment = function (item) {
    if (item.age >= max) { return; }
    item.age++;
};
$scope.decrement = function (item) {
    if (item.age <= min) { return; }
    item.age--;
};

Demo Plunkr